you,ll have to change the oil a lot more frequently as the longer it sits in any weather, especially cold weather you get a lot of moisture building up in your oil(crankcase) which causes sludge. just warming it up every now and then will not produce enough heat to burn the moisture out of your oiling system. Like it was said a good highway drive for at least a half hour or more should keep most of the moisture out and keep things loose and lubed.
